How to fix?

Upgrade torvalds/linux to version 4.13.1 or higher.

Overview

Affected versions of this package are vulnerable to Out-of-bounds Read. A kernel data leak due to an out-of-bound read was found in the Linux kernel in inet_diag_msg_sctp{,l}addr_fill() and sctp_get_sctp_info() functions present since version 4.7-rc1 through version 4.13. A data leak happens when these functions fill in sockaddr data structures used to export socket's diagnostic information. As a result, up to 100 bytes of the slab data could be leaked to a userspace.
